Problems solved by technology

[0004] The technical problem to be solved by the present invention is: in order to solve the problem of low flatness of manually removed fish meat, the present invention provides a fish deboning and descaling equipment. The fish is pressed in the processing tank by the clamping device to wait for processing. Scales are removed by sliding the descaling device back and forth on the sliding component, and then the bone is removed by sliding the deboning device on the sliding component. In this way, the cuts of the fish are smooth, and the operator does not need a lot of experience in killing and slicing fish. Large pieces of fish with good flatness can be obtained. At the same time, the whole process only needs to manually put the fish into the processing tank, which can avoid the fishy smell from sticking to the hands. At the same time, the whole process of killing fish will not harm the human body.

Abstract

The invention relates to the technical field of aquaculture, in particular to fish deboning and descaling equipment. The fish deboning and descaling equipment comprises a chopping board, a clamping device, a sliding assembly, a descaling device and a deboning device, wherein the chopping board is provided with a processing groove used for storing fish for processing; the clamping device is mountedin the processing groove and used for clamping the fish in the processing groove; the sliding assembly is mounted on the chopping board; the descaling device is used for being mounted on the slidingassembly to move in a back and forth reciprocating mode so as to remove fish scales; and the deboning device is used for being mounted on the sliding assembly to move in a back and forth reciprocatingmode so as to remove fish bones. The problem that the flatness is low due to manual cutting of fish meat is solved, in this way, incisions of the cut fish meat are flat, the large chunks of fish meatwith the good flatness can also be obtained without lots of fish killing and flaking experience of an operator, meanwhile, the fish only needs to be manually placed in the processing groove in the whole process, and fishlike smell on hands can be avoided; and meanwhile, the human body is not harmed in the whole fish killing process.

technical field [0001] The invention relates to the technical field of aquaculture, in particular to a fish deboning and descaling equipment. Background technique [0002] Fish is rich in nutrients. Fresh fish contains water, protein, lipid, sugar, ash, vitamin A, D, E, calcium, phosphorus, iron, sodium, potassium and other minerals and unsaturated fatty acid DHA / EPA. Compared with other animal foods, fish has higher content of vitamin A, vitamin E and polyunsaturated fatty acids contained in fat. Fish meat is rich in high-quality protein and various essential amino acids. Its brain, ovary and spinal cord contain cephalin, lecithin and cholesterol. [0003] Nowadays, the demand for eating fish is increasing, but the existing technology generally adopts manual deboning operation, which is complicated and difficult.
